In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
fpga: altera-cvp: Avoid out-of-bounds read in trailing byte write
The trailing byte path in altera_cvp_send_block() dereferences a u32
pointer even when only 1-3 bytes remain in the input buffer. If the buffer
ends at a page or scatterlist boundary, this can read past the valid image
data and fault.
Copy the remaining bytes into a zero-initialized u32 before writing the
final word so only valid bytes are read from the input buffer.
